paradoxical
definition
para·doxi·cal (par′ə däk′si kəl)
adjective
- of, having the nature of, or expressing a paradox or paradoxes
- fond of using paradoxes
- seemingly full of contradictions
Related Forms:
- paradoxically par′a·dox′i·cally adverb
- paradoxicalness par′a·dox′i·cal·ness noun
